Output d18f95b14c764e882742adb5f3a19a3284025e9a3e9ef4c1bd95c90e5ff1fbb6:0

value
656792
script pubkey
OP_0 OP_PUSHBYTES_32 cc69a950990198c5afa57656b5ce8eacdea18203961dbc0b839ec17b08ff8640
address
bc1qe356j5yeqxvvtta9wetttn5w4n02rqsrjcwmczurnmqhkz8lseqqwu00rf
transaction
d18f95b14c764e882742adb5f3a19a3284025e9a3e9ef4c1bd95c90e5ff1fbb6
confirmations
208051
spent
true